Salem Hills unfortunately couldn't capitalize on their home-court advantage in their season opener. They fell 75-70 to the Cedar Valley Aviators on Friday. Sadly, the defeat continues a streak the team started last season, making it five in a row.
When it comes to explaining why Salem Hills lost, don't look at Elijah Gasser. Despite the final result, he went 9-for-15 to rack up 26 points along with seven rebounds and five assists. The team also got some help courtesy of Ryder Hales, who shot 71% from the field en route to 11 points and three steals.
The victory got Cedar Valley back to even at 1-1.
Both squads will have to hit the road in their upcoming matchups. Salem Hills will take on Mountain Ridge at 7:00 p.m. on Tuesday. As for Cedar Valley, they will venture away from home to take on Judge Memorial Catholic at 7:00 p.m. on Monday.
